A Guide To Venues For Every Occasion

For every special occasion there is always the perfect venue that will add a unique touch to your day. Whether you are getting married, celebrating a birthday or just holding an important meeting the venue in which you choose to conduct this can be very important. From exuberant hotels to country retreats choosing your surroundings for your event should be as important as the event itself. Here we look at some of the top venues in the UK and what they have to offer for different events.

The Savoy in London is an excellent place to host an event. Although the venue is currently under refurbishment until late 2009 it is the ultimate venue for any event. After its impressive 100 million pound restoration The Savoy will have twelve rooms that you can use for your event, each room able to accommodate up to 500 people. The Savoy can also offer a range of services for those wanting to organise business meetings, it offers meeting planners and a private check in area as well as a range of exclusive rooms. Catering services are also available from the hotel in which their experts will organise a menu for up to 500 people that is suitable for your event.

For those looking for something more business-minded in London venues, The Royal Institution offers an interesting venue which holds grade 1 listed rooms and a theatre that holds 440 seats. A 22 million redevelopment of the institute has also created a wide choice in which to choose to from, including a glass atrium, smaller library theatres and many other board rooms. Since last year the Institute now has been granted a wedding license so that weddings can take place in this unique setting.

For a truly different conference experience, The Heritage Motor centre in Warwickshire offers just that. Surrounded by stunning countryside the Art Deco venue can hold 600 people in one of its largest meeting rooms. The congress centre is just adjacent to one of world's best collection of historic British cars, which adds a special twist to any meeting that won't be forgotten in a hurry. Other meeting rooms range to 100 seating and are all fully air conditioned and suited to business. Located on three rooftop of the building, The Kestrel Suite is also available for business functions that can accommodate display equipment for companies and has both a private reception and bar.

Finally, for a wedding venue, look no further than Newick Park in Sussex that is the perfect setting for your perfect day. The timeless elegance and style of this house and its gardens will provide a stunning background for one of the most important days of your life. Wedding ceremonies can take place in either inside of the house to the terrace where you and partner will be able to make your vows in front of a picturesque lake and the Sussex Downs. Chefs at Newick Park will also provide fantastic food for your day and work with any suggestions you may have to make your wedding far more personal. Weddings can also be booked for an exclusive day so that the house itself is yours for the day with no disturbances.
